A bottlenose dolphin is 10 feet below sea level. Then it begins to dive at a rate of 9 feet per second. What is the equation of the line that represents its elevation, y, after x seconds?

y = -9x - 10
The dolphin is diving 9 feet per second so the rate of change is -9.
It's also 10 feet below sea level which makes the y-intercept -10
